What are critical minerals and why is the US investing in Australian supplies?

Critical minerals are metallic or non-metallic elements essential for modern technology, including batteries, renewable energy hardware, and advanced electronics. The United States is actively investing in these supplies to secure a stable, democratic-aligned supply chain that reduces reliance on overseas monopolies. By diversifying where they source materials like cobalt, nickel, and rare earth elements, the US strengthens its national security and energy independence. The $560 million investment into New South Wales serves as a prime example of this strategic partnership in action (Source: Treasury, 2026). For Australians, this investment means more than just mining activity; it represents the creation of sophisticated technical roles and infrastructure upgrades in regional areas. Strengthening these domestic capacities allows NSW to become a critical node in the global energy transition, ensuring our local industry remains competitive on an international scale while maintaining high regulatory standards for sustainable resource extraction.

These minerals act as the backbone for electric vehicle (EV) batteries and wind turbine magnets, making them vital for the global shift away from fossil fuels. The demand for these specific resources is expected to skyrocket as nations set ambitious net-zero targets, creating a clear financial incentive for Australian suppliers. When the US provides capital to NSW projects, they are essentially underwriting the expansion of extraction and processing facilities that were previously underfunded. This ensures that the essential components for high-tech industries remain available even during periods of geopolitical instability. For local investors and residents, this growth implies a potential increase in regional property values and secondary service sector jobs. It is vital to note that while the capital is international, the regulatory framework remains strictly Australian, ensuring that the extraction process adheres to modern environmental standards and local community requirements for land stewardship.

What are the potential risks and challenges of increased US investment in Australian critical minerals?

While the economic benefits are significant, the reliance on foreign capital for critical minerals investment Australia introduces specific risks, primarily concerning commodity price volatility and shifting geopolitical priorities. The value of minerals like lithium and cobalt can fluctuate wildly based on global demand for EVs and changes in battery technology, which may impact the profitability of projects if market conditions shift unexpectedly. Additionally, if the US were to pivot its strategy toward domestic production or alternative supply routes, the capital flow could potentially tighten, leaving unfinished projects or over-leveraged companies in a vulnerable position. Furthermore, managing the environmental footprint of large-scale mining remains a significant challenge for companies operating in sensitive regional ecosystems. Ensuring that these activities do not negatively impact agricultural land or local water security requires constant monitoring and high-cost mitigation strategies that could affect project margins.

Another major challenge involves the workforce shortage facing regional Australia. While the ambition is to build high-skilled processing plants, finding, training, and retaining a sufficient number of specialized engineers and technicians in rural areas is notoriously difficult. Companies often find themselves competing for talent with established industries like agriculture or construction, leading to wage inflation that can increase operational costs. If these firms are unable to fill these roles with local talent, they may rely on fly-in, fly-out (FIFO) workers, which can lead to social tensions and prevent the full economic integration of the project into the host community. Balancing the immediate needs of the project with the long-term goal of building a local, sustainable skills base is a delicate act that requires sustained cooperation between mining firms, educational institutions, and the state government to ensure that residents see tangible, long-term careers rather than short-term contract work.

Regulatory complexity also presents a substantial hurdle for new projects. Even with US financial backing, firms must navigate a dense thicket of environmental impact assessments, land rights negotiations with Traditional Owners, and local council planning regulations. These processes are designed to be thorough, but they can extend project timelines significantly, leading to higher capital expenditure before a single tonne of mineral is extracted. Investors must weigh these regulatory risks against the high potential rewards, understanding that changes in government policy—such as amendments to environmental protections or royalty structures—can impact the financial projections of these mines overnight. Effective risk management requires these companies to maintain transparent relationships with the communities they operate in, as strong social license is often the most important factor in navigating the regulatory landscape successfully. Addressing these concerns early on is the best way for companies to ensure their projects remain viable through the entire lifecycle.

What government policies and regulations support critical minerals investment in NSW?

The NSW government actively supports critical minerals investment Australia through a combination of targeted grants, fast-tracked planning pathways, and regional development initiatives designed to encourage growth. These policies aim to lower the barrier to entry for businesses by providing clear, streamlined application processes for mining and refining permits. By consolidating regulatory approval steps, the state ensures that projects can move from discovery to operation more efficiently without bypassing necessary environmental or social checks. Furthermore, the government has established “special activation precincts”—areas designated for accelerated development—where mining companies receive preferential access to infrastructure and utility upgrades. These zones are specifically designed to reduce the overhead costs of setting up large-scale operations in regional NSW, making it significantly more attractive for international capital to flow into the state’s interior.

Beyond planning regulations, the state offers various financial incentives such as tax concessions on research and development for new mineral processing technologies. These initiatives are designed to encourage the transition from simple extraction to high-value refining, which the state identifies as a priority for economic diversification. By supporting firms that innovate in the chemical refining space, the NSW government effectively grows a high-tech industry from the ground up, creating a pipeline of jobs for graduates in fields like materials science and engineering. This policy direction is aligned with national strategies that seek to secure Australia’s position in the global supply chain for critical components. The government also mandates local content requirements, where mining firms are encouraged to source equipment and services from Australian providers, ensuring that the initial investment trickles down to small and medium-sized businesses across the state’s regional footprint.

Finally, the government’s commitment to community consultation and transparency ensures that the growth of the mining sector is managed in a way that respects the concerns of local landholders and First Nations communities. Policies regarding native title and land rights are central to the permitting process, ensuring that any mining activity includes equitable compensation and meaningful engagement with traditional owners. This approach builds the “social license” required for long-term project stability, which is a key metric for international investors when assessing risk. By fostering a collaborative environment, the government creates a stable regulatory climate that encourages firms to invest in long-term infrastructure, knowing that the rules of engagement are clear and consistently applied. For businesses and residents, this represents a balanced, sustainable path forward, where economic development via critical minerals is integrated with responsible stewardship of the land and local communities.
